Exploring the building information modelling benefits for sustainable construction using PLS-SEM
Ahmed Osama Daoud1, Ayodeji Emmanuel Oke2,3, Atul Kumar Singh4
1Civil Engineering Department, Faculty of Engineering, The British University in Egypt (BUE), El Sherouk City, Cairo, 11837, Egypt. aodaoud@outlook.com.
Building Information Modeling (BIM) offers significant gains for Nigeria's construction sector, despite challenges like poor collaboration and low digital literacy. This research provides insights for policymakers in developing nations.
Area of Science:
- Construction Management
- Information Technology in Construction
- Developing Economies
Background:
- Construction projects face challenges in integrating profit maximization and functionality.
- Building Information Modeling (BIM) offers potential solutions but requires further investigation in developing contexts.
- Nigeria's construction industry presents a unique case for studying BIM implementation.
Purpose of the Study:
- To explore and categorize the multifaceted benefits of Building Information Modeling (BIM) in Nigeria.
- To enhance the understanding of BIM adoption challenges and opportunities within the Nigerian construction industry.
- To provide a reference for policymakers regarding BIM implementation in developing nations.
Main Methods:
- Exploratory Factor Analysis (EFA) was used to group BIM-related benefits.
- A survey of construction professionals in Nigeria was conducted using questionnaires.
- Partial Least Squares-Structural Equation Modelling (PLS-SEM) was employed for data analysis.
Main Results:
- BIM adoption in Nigeria is projected to yield substantial benefits.
- Key challenges identified include lack of designer-supply chain collaboration, low computer literacy, and absence of standard BIM protocols.
- Resistance to change among industry professionals was also noted as a significant barrier.
Conclusions:
- BIM implementation in Nigeria presents a promising avenue for industry advancement.
- Addressing identified challenges is crucial for successful BIM integration and realizing its full potential.
- The study offers valuable insights for policymakers aiming to promote BIM adoption in developing countries.
